Gigli tops Razzie Awards

Quote:
Lopez flop sweeps Razzie awards

The least coveted awards show in Hollywood, the Golden Raspberries, "honoured" Jennifer Lopez and Ben Affleck's film flop Gigli with a total of six awards.

The Razzies, as they are affectionately known, recognise the worst films of the year.

The event is always held the day before the Oscars, seeing itself as the antithesis of Hollywood's biggest backslapping night.

Unsurprisingly, there is no red carpet and absolutely no stars in attendance at the ceremony as no-one wants the dishonour of winning.

In its 24-year history the only actor ever to turn up to collect an award was Tom Green for his howler Freddy Got Fingered.

His brave attempt to laugh at himself won him so much credence it is a wonder why others have not followed suit.

Affleck could have drawn a line under his annus horribilus by turning out but there was no sign of him or any other star, who are more accustomed to fawning rather than scathing audiences.

Instead, the ceremony is more of a comedy revue show with a room full of people coming together to celebrate all that is bad in the movie world.

The biggest contenders for this year's awards were Gigli and The Cat in the Hat, starring Mike Myers in the adaptation of the classic Dr Seuss tale.

But it was Gigli which walked away with six awards, including worst actor and actress for Affleck and Lopez.

The pair may have been an item at the time but that did not stop them from winning the worst screen couple trophy - a small raspberry-shaped statuette organisers value at less than $5.

Gigli sees Lopez play a lesbian assassin sent to help Affleck, a thug on a kidnap mission, but things go wrong when they begin to fall in love.

The film was universally panned by the critics and generally audiences stayed away in their droves despite the publicity it was receiving over the ultimately doomed relationship of its two stars - who collectively became known as Bennifer.

Its director Martin Brest also came in for a lot of stick at the Razzies, with a worst director and worst screenplay titles to add to his credentials.

And of course the ignominy of the worst picture title went to Gigli, which Brest also had a hand in producing.

But the Cat in the Hat did not escape totally as it was named in the new category of Worst Excuse for an Actual Movie.

Sylvester Stallone, once a double Oscar nominee (albeit in 1977), hit a milestone by winning his 10th Razzie award, this year for Spy Kids 3-D: Game Over.

He has a record tally of 30 nominations to his name.

Girl power got the big thumbs down from the Razzie voters as Charlie's Angels: Full Throttle was named worst remake or sequel while Demi Moore was "crowned" worst supporting actress.

But there was no escaping the fact that Gigli swept the board at this year's event, achieving the feat of taking away an even bigger haul than last year's big "winner" - Madonna and Guy Ritchie's Swept Away.

Here is the complete list:

24th Annual Golden Raspberry (RAZZIE®) Award “Winners”

WORST PICTURE
GIGLI (Sony-Columbia/Revolution) Produced by Casey Silver & Martin Brest

WORST ACTOR
Ben Affleck / DAREDEVIL, GIGLI and PAYCHECK

WORST ACTRESS
Jennifer Lopez / GIGLI

WORST SUPPORTING ACTOR
Sylvester Stallone (Playing 5 Roles, All Badly!) SPY KIDS 3-D: GAME OVER

WORST SUPPORTING ACTRESS
Demi Moore / CHARLIE'S ANGELS: FULL THROTTLE

WORST SCREEN COUPLE
Ben Affleck & Jennifer Lopez / GIGLI

WORST EXCUSE for an ACTUAL MOVIE (All Concept/No Content!) (New Category)
THE CAT-IN-THE-HAT

WORST REMAKE or SEQUEL
CHARLIE'S ANGELS: FULL THROTTLE

WORST DIRECTOR
Martin Brest / GIGLI

WORST SCREENPLAY
GIGLI, Written by Martin Brest

GOVERNOR’S AWARD for DISTINGUISHED UNDER- ACHIEVEMENT in CHOREOGRAPHY
Travis Payne for His Work on FROM JUSTIN TO KELLY

AWARDS PER PICTURE:

GIGLI – 6 (Picture, Actor, Actress, Screen Couple, Director & Screenplay)

CHARLIE'S ANGELS: FULL THROTTLE – 2 (Worst Remake or Sequel, Worst Supporting Actress)

CAT-IN-THE-HAT & FROM JUSTIN TO KELLY – 1 EACH

Sylvester Stallone has now “won” 10 RAZZIES® and has a career record of 30 nominations.

Demi Moore has now “won” 4 RAZZIES® and has a career total of 9 nominations.

I downloaded gigli off the net to see how "bad" it was. I was dissapointed. Not that the movie was good or anything but it wasn't as bad as people make it out to be. I think it became the hip thing just to Knock this movie down because of the whole j-lo and ben romance. The movie actually had a few rememberable scenes(all by the supporting cast). All in all i would give it a C- rating. It was basically watchable if you had time to kill(I was working midnights). I have to think there was way worse movies out there to give the award too but this movie was the fashionable one to put down.
